Germing

/ˈdʒɜːmɪŋ/ verb

Definition

Present participle of germ used as a verb; the process of beginning to form or develop like a germ or bud.

Etymology

From germ (a microorganism or the beginning of something) with the verbal -ing suffix, creating an informal verb meaning to sprout or begin.
